Transaction 20e08bd3b77cc34bc13ff95210c925a53dc1d8b67fb3ff65be64032a8f32a0c3

2 Input
2 Outputs
  • 20e08bd3b77cc34bc13ff95210c925a53dc1d8b67fb3ff65be64032a8f32a0c3:0
  • value  24309499
    address  1DVWf2S156WQnUKVn58LQbJKP7dd3PT3NX
  • 20e08bd3b77cc34bc13ff95210c925a53dc1d8b67fb3ff65be64032a8f32a0c3:1
  • value  900313
    address  1tc3e148BFrAUiCsQqV6wfjkc6jFpE6A3